What Exactly is Azipro Medicine?
Azipro medicine stands out in the pharmaceutical world as the brand name for Azithromycin, a member of the macrolide antibiotics family. This group of medications is celebrated for its ability to thwart bacterial growth by disrupting the process of protein synthesis. Azithromycin, the active ingredient in Azipro, distinguishes itself through its comprehensive action against a wide array of bacteria and its pharmacokinetic properties, which facilitate shorter, more manageable treatment courses. The Intricacies of How Azipro Works Against Bacteria
The underlying mechanics through which Azipro pills exert their bacteriostatic effects are rooted in their interaction with bacterial ribosomes. Azithromycin, the core component of Azipro, specifically latches onto the 50S ribosomal subunit. This targeted attachment disrupts the critical process of protein synthesis, halting the bacterial cell's ability to produce proteins vital for its growth and multiplication. One of the defining characteristics of Azipro's mechanism is its capacity for intracellular accumulation, particularly within phagocytes. This unique trait enables the drug to be efficiently transported to the locus of infection, ensuring a concentrated attack against the invading bacteria. The Spectrum of Infections Azipro Pills Tackle
Azipro 500 mg pills exhibit a remarkable capability to address a diverse array of bacterial infections, underscoring their significance in the antimicrobial arsenal. These infections include respiratory conditions such as bronchitis and pneumonia, where Azipro acts decisively to curb the infection's progression. Its efficacy extends to combating skin infections, offering relief and recovery to patients suffering from these often uncomfortable conditions. Of particular note is Azipro's effectiveness against sexually transmitted diseases, including chlamydia, providing a crucial tool in sexual health treatment protocols. Additionally, its utility in treating ear infections highlights its role in managing common yet distressing ailments. Beyond these applications, Azipro has demonstrated value in addressing more complex infections, such as Mycobacterium Avium Complex (MAC) in individuals with HIV, showcasing its adaptability and comprehensive action against a wide spectrum of bacterial challenges. Navigating Through the Dosage and Administration of Azipro
The proper dosage and method of taking Azipro are vital components in leveraging its full potential in combating bacterial infections. A standard regimen involves consuming Azipro 500 mg pills, typically once a day. The exact duration of treatment varies, as it's contingent on the type and severity of the infection being addressed, and will be determined by a healthcare professional. Patients are urged to adhere strictly to the prescribed course, ensuring it's completed in full to avert the emergence of drug-resistant bacteria. Azipro's flexibility allows it to be ingested with or without food, which accommodates differing patient preferences and lifestyles. However, maintaining a consistent schedule for taking the medication each day enhances its efficacy and supports optimal health outcomes.
Understanding the Side Effects and Precautions of Azipro
Like any medication, Azipro can have side effects, although not everyone experiences them. Among the more common reactions are gastrointestinal disturbances, including nausea, vomiting, diarrhea, and abdominal discomfort. On occasion, patients might encounter more severe issues such as allergic reactions, which could manifest as rash, itching, or difficulty breathing, liver dysfunction characterized by jaundice or dark urine, and alterations in heart rhythm, potentially indicated by dizziness or palpitations. Individuals with histories of liver or kidney disease, or those with known cardiac issues, should engage in a thorough discussion with their healthcare provider to evaluate the suitability of Azipro for their condition. Additionally, while Azipro is generally well-received by the body, it's crucial for patients to report any unusual or persistent symptoms to their doctor promptly. Debunking Myths and Addressing Concerns About Azipro Pills
In an era where misinformation can spread as rapidly as bacteria, it’s crucial to separate fact from fiction regarding Azipro pills. A common misunderstanding is the belief that Azipro can be used as a cure-all for any infection, including viral ones such as influenza or the common cold. However, Azipro is specifically designed to combat bacterial infections and has no effect on viruses. Another area of confusion lies in the dosage and administration of Azipro. Some patients might think it’s acceptable to halt their medication as soon as they start feeling better. This practice, however, not only jeopardizes the individual's recovery but also contributes to the broader issue of antibiotic resistance, making bacteria harder to defeat over time. It’s essential to follow the prescribed course of Azipro medicine fully, as directed by a healthcare professional, to ensure its maximum effectiveness and minimize the risk of resistance development.
